Body, Mind, and Soul

Being in tune with your mind, body, and soul and how they work is the one most important thing you can do for yourself. We know now that, the three work together. If the body is ill, the mind and soul are affected as well. If the mind becomes ill the body and soul show the stress of that. But, I think the strongest combination showing the most illness is when the soul becomes stressed. That seems to make the body and mind crumble the quickest. I, myself, have learned that first hand! But, it also works in the reverse! When the body is healthy, the mind is sound and the soul is happy. Keeping these three in balance is a life long task. So, learning how to do it and then maintaining it with little effort is very important. We do have other things in life to accomplish! However, the other things we are accomplishing will be enhanced and go much easier if we take the time to be in tune with ourselves.

The first thing one must learn about being in tune with yourself, is to be in tune with YOURSELF. When a person finds something that works for them, they are so enthused that they want everyone else to do the same thing. Someone loses weight using a specific diet, someone joins a new religion, or someone tries a new vitamin. We also want to lose weight, or find the happiness in joining a group, or want the benefits that other person is enjoying from the vitamin, so we try it fully expecting the same results. My Dad used to say that if a person took mega doses of Vitamin C they would never have a cold or the flu again. Thats because that is the way it worked for him. What happens is sometimes we get the same results and sometimes we don't. Sometimes nothing happens or we get bad results. The reality of this situation is that each of us is unique. Yes, our bodies are alike in structure and the method they operate, but there the sameness ends. Each of us have a different balance. Because of that you can take one diet and try it out on ten different people and some will lose weight, for some it won't make any difference, some may gain and some may lose too much weight. Take ten different people, expose them to the same religion or group and get ten different interpretations of what that group is all about about. Some will embrace it entirely and find joy, others may be left cold or violently disagree. Give ten people the same diet regimen and there may be ten different results. Some it will affect dramatically and others it may not. So, the key to getting in tune with your body, mind and soul will include finding what works for you, useing those things, and not being discouraged when something doesn't work for you that work for your spouse, best friend or neighbor. Remember, you are unique!
